How to Hire and Retain the Best Staff for Your Dental Practice

  • Dec 12, 2025
  • 2 min read

A dental practice is only as strong as the team behind it. Hiring and retaining skilled, motivated staff is essential for providing excellent patient care, maintaining efficient operations, and supporting long-term growth. In a competitive market, attracting the right talent and keeping them engaged requires strategic planning and a strong workplace culture.

This guide provides actionable steps to hire and retain the best dental team while protecting your practice with the right insurance coverage.


Dental Practice



1. Define Roles and Responsibilities

Before you begin hiring, clearly outline the roles you need:

  • Dental Hygienists: Preventive care, cleanings, patient education

  • Dental Assistants: Chair-side support, sterilization, patient preparation

  • Front Desk Staff: Scheduling, billing, patient communication

  • Office Manager: Supervises staff, handles administrative duties


Attracting top talent requires a strategic approach:

  • Job Boards and Professional Networks: Use platforms like Indeed, Glassdoor, and dental-specific job boards.

  • Local Dental Schools: Partner with dental schools for internships or new graduate hires.

  • Social Media Recruitment: Promote open positions on LinkedIn, Instagram, and Facebook.

  • Referral Programs: Encourage current staff to refer qualified candidates.

Use clear job descriptions that highlight benefits, growth opportunities, and workplace culture.


3. Offer Competitive Compensation and Benefits

Compensation is a critical factor in attracting and retaining talent:

  • Offer salaries and bonuses competitive with local market rates

  • Include health benefits, retirement plans, and paid time off

  • Consider professional development allowances for courses and certifications


4. Foster a Positive Workplace Culture

Retention goes beyond pay. Creating a supportive, engaging environment keeps staff motivated:

  • Encourage open communication and feedback

  • Recognize achievements and celebrate milestones

  • Promote teamwork and collaboration

  • Provide growth opportunities and career advancement


5. Invest in Training and Professional Development

Ongoing training improves skills, patient satisfaction, and staff retention:

  • Offer regular workshops and certifications

  • Cross-train staff to increase flexibility and job satisfaction

  • Stay current with dental technology and best practices
